Abstract

Methods and systems for a complete vehicle ecosystem are provided. Specifically, systems that when taken alone, or together, provide an individual or group of individuals with an intuitive and comfortable vehicular environment. The present disclosure includes a system to create, modify, and maintain profiles associated with users. The user profiles are generated based on selectively collecting data associated with the users. Although each user profile may include settings, preferences, habits, and content associated with an individual user and/or vehicle, some user profiles may represent multiple users. These user profiles can change a configuration of a vehicle to match settings for a user, such as a driver and/or passenger. The configurations may also include the recognition of a unique set of gestures for a user. Further, the user profiles can be transferred from vehicle-to-vehicle and/or user-to-user.

Claims (49)

1 . A method, comprising:

determining at least one contact in a social connection associated with a user of a vehicle;

retrieving, based on the determined at least one contact, image information associated with the at least one contact from an image data source; and

storing the retrieved image information in a memory associated with the vehicle.

2 . The method of claim 1 , wherein the image data source is a social networking site.

3 . The method of claim 1 , wherein the image information includes at least one identifying characteristic of the at least one contact.

4 . The method of claim 3 , further comprising:

detecting a person via at least one image sensor associated with the vehicle;

identifying facial features associated with the person detected via the at least one sensor; and

determining whether the identified facial features associated with the person match the at least one identifying characteristic of the at least one contact in the image information.

5 . The method of claim 4 , wherein identifying the facial features associated with the person further comprises:

determining a measurement between at least one eye, eyebrow, nose, mouth, lip, chin, ear, and distinguishing facial mark, of the person.

6 . The method of claim 4 , wherein the identified facial features are determined not to match the at least one identifying characteristic of the at least one contact, the method further comprising:

determining to store information associated with the person in a recognition memory, wherein the information includes at least one of a geographical location of the person, a time of detecting the person, and the facial features of the person.

7 . The method of claim 4 , wherein the identified facial features are determined to match the at least one identifying characteristic of the at least one contact, the method further comprising:

providing, an output to the user of the vehicle based on the determined match, wherein the output is configured to present an identification of the person to the user.

8 . The method of claim 7 , wherein the output is provided to a display device of the vehicle, and wherein the identification of the person includes a name of the person and a relationship associated with the social connection.

9 . The method of claim 3 , wherein the person detected is inside the vehicle and wherein the identified facial features are determined to match the at least one identifying characteristic of the at least one contact, the method further comprising:

determining at least one vehicle setting associated with the person detected inside the vehicle; and

storing the determined at least one vehicle setting associated with the person in the memory associated with the vehicle.

10 . The method of claim 3 , wherein the person detected is inside the vehicle and wherein the identified facial features are determined not to match the at least one identifying characteristic of the at least one contact, the method further comprising:

prompting the person for identification information;

receiving identification information provided by the person; and

storing the received identification information the memory associated with the vehicle.
